### Action Item 4: Retune the occupancy feed thresholds

The Stallbrook garage feed flapped for two hours because our staleness cutoff was tighter than the gate sensors' actual report cadence — so we marked healthy data as dead and zeroed the public counts. Fun times. Fix is to align the staleness window, retry cadence, and smoothing factor with what the hardware really does, not what the old spec claimed. Agreed replacement values are below.

tuning table, bawep-fawip:
TIERS = {
    "oliys": 90,
    "fenir": 715,
    "druox": 382,
    "juldor": 48,
    "jorax": 352,
    "rusax": 976,
    "oliael": 868,
}

## Approvals — InkLedger PDF invoice renderer

Heads up for release managers: any change to the InkLedger rendering templates needs a finance-side approval before it ships, since invoices are legally binding documents in some of our markets. Font or layout tweaks count too, sorry. File the approval request at least two business days before the release cut, and attach sample PDFs from the staging renderer. The approver of record for InkLedger releases is named below.

approver of hahaf-hahaf = Druion Druius Kasax Eliox

# Pagination config — Lanternfish Public API
#
# Welcome aboard. All list endpoints are cursor-paginated; offset params
# were removed in v3. PAGE_SIZE_DEFAULT=25 and PAGE_SIZE_MAX=100 are hard
# caps enforced at the gateway, not per-route. Cursors are opaque — never
# parse them client-side or in tests. Raising PAGE_SIZE_MAX needs a perf
# review first. Cursors are signed before leaving the service, and the
# signing secret is set on the line directly below.

vault entry, yagef-bahop: COURIER_KEY29=5cc62eb51255862256337c33c5be9

Handover Note — Loyalty Programme

Marta, as you assume the directorship, please review the Silverline Rewards overhaul carefully. Phase one (tier restructuring) is complete; phase two, the points-conversion migration, stalls pending vendor sign-off from Quillbrook Systems. Budget remains within the envelope agreed at the Ferndale offsite, though contingency is thin. The strategic rationale is summarised in the confidential note below.

board note of tagug-hahag: Praionax Logistics is in early talks to buy Julaxek Group for about $36.3 million. The Julmir launch date is March 1, and nothing goes to the press before then.